Kid Konnection: It's Show and Tell, Dexter!


Every Saturday, I host a feature called Kid Konnection -- a regular weekend feature about anything related to children's books. This week I'm going to share with you a cute picture book about an adorable dinosaur!

Summary: Dexter T. Rexter is going to school. But will anyone like him?

Tomorrow is the biggest event ever in Dexter’s life: his best friend, Jack, is taking him to school for Show and Tell Day! Dexter has been getting ready for weeks. But now he’s a little nervous. What if the other kids don’t like him? So Dexter decides to come up with a plan. He’ll wear a costume. Dinosaurs in bunny ears look good, right? He’ll recite state capitals starting with…uh…ah…er. Then he realizes something. He can’t dance. He can’t recite things. He doesn’t have ANY skills. What’s a dino to do?

This comical, interactive tale of belonging, friendship, anticipation, and first-day-at-school jitters lets readers experience the excitement and nervousness along with Dexter—and even offer him a little advice along the way. -- Two Lions

IT'S SHOW AND TELL, DEXTER! by Lindsay Ward is such an adorable picture book. It's got a terrific main character in Dexter T. Rexter, it's funny, and it also has a terrific message. I loved this special picture book.

IT'S SHOW AND TELL, DEXTER! tells the story of Dexter T. Rexter, a dinosaur who is desperate to go to show and tell with his best friend Jack. Although Dexter is super--excited, he's also nervous -- what if the kids don't like him? So Dexter first tries on a variety of costumes because kids love dress-up, right? (I thought he should have gone with the Elvis costume!)

After deciding costumes might not be the way to go, Dexter thinks maybe he can do something special like recite the state capitals backwards or dance. But Dexter realizes that he doesn't really have any skills. Fortunately, Dexter realizes that what he does best is just be himself!

I enjoyed IT'S SHOW AND TELL, DEXTER! so much. Dexter is positively lovable and the brightly colored illustrations really bring the story to life. The book has something funny on almost every page whether it's the descriptive text, the drawings or even Dexter himself; and the ultimate message -- that it's best just to be yourself -- is a fantastic one for kids of all ages.
